Arcade machines have evolved significantly, now incorporating dynamic content that reacts to real-world events to enhance player immersion. Modern arcade systems use internet connectivity to fetch live data, such as weather updates, sports scores, or trending topics, and integrate them into gameplay. For example, a racing game might adjust its tracks based on real-time weather conditions, while a trivia game could pull questions from current news headlines.
Additionally, some arcade machines leverage APIs to sync with social media or global events, allowing for limited-time events or special challenges tied to holidays or viral trends. This adaptability not only keeps gameplay fresh but also fosters a deeper connection between players and the gaming experience.
Behind the scenes, developers use cloud-based platforms and modular software to push updates seamlessly, ensuring minimal downtime. As technology advances, expect even more innovative ways for arcade machines to blend virtual and real-world interactions.
